Park City Utah Half Marathon
USA,Park City-UT/US-West
Aug 17,2013  06:45
Type Road-Out-n-Back
Website http://www.pcmarathon.com/home1.htm
Description The out-and-back design takes runners on the last six miles of the Marathon course. After looping once through Newpark, the course turns south toward Park City and climbs gradually as it passes Swaner Nature Preserve, winds through quiet neighborhoods and open space, and follows McLeod Creek path with its plank bridges, beaver ponds and aspen stands. The course then goes under Highway 224 via a tunnel, past the McPolin barn shown on our logo and finisher t-shirts, and continues on a gentle uphill trend through quiet residential areas. The turn around point is near Rotary Park, and after that, it's back the same way—and a gentle downhill through the spectacular scenery and beautiful trails.

Mandy Palmucci Hilly race, though nothing was steep - you are just always going gradually uphill or downhill. Very small (small enough the race organizer doesn't use a megaphone to announce the start of the race even though it's needed) and primarily run on a trail. Plenty of aid stations with great volunteers; sports drink of choice is PowerAde. I'm sure the scenery was gorgeous, but I spent the whole time looking at the ground!
